Rochester advances to semifinals of U.P. ladies tourney

July 19, 2012
By Journal Sports Staff , The Mining Journal

MANISTIQUE - Avery Rochester moved one step closer Wednesday to an Upper Peninsula Ladies Golf Association title.

Rochester, a golfer out of Wawonowin Country Club in Ishpeming who will be a senior at Marquette Senior High School this fall, advanced to today's semifinals by beating Pam Frankini of Iron Mountain 9 and 8 in match play at the Indian Lake Golf Course in Manistique.

Rochester was scheduled to tee off against Cathy Shamion of Ontonagon at 8:30 a.m. Shamion topped Judy LeValley of Menominee 5 and 4 Wednesday.

In the other semifinal today, JoAnn Poncino of Iron Mountain was set to meet Polly Anderson of Ironwood.

Poncino dropped Jackie Villemure of Indian Lake 4 and 3, while Anderson shaded recent Calumet graduate Zoe Woodworth, 1-up.

Woodworth was 2-up after 16 holes, but Anderson won the next two holes and prevailed in sudden death.

The championship match is scheduled for 1 p.m. today.
